"""cache_check.py schema-version mismatch → delete-on-read + MISS.
Covers:
* manifest.schema_version == config.SCHEMA_VERSION HIT
* manifest.schema_version != config.SCHEMA_VERSION MISS +
CACHE_INVALIDATED_REASON=schema-version-mismatch + cache dir deleted
* missing manifest MISS (existing behavior preserved)
* expired TTL + correct schema MISS + dir NOT deleted
* _safe_rmtree_under_cache_root refuses paths outside CACHE_ROOT
* module import raises if CACHE_ROOT is a symlink
The script reads env vars + writes eval-able K=V lines to stdout +
exits 0 on both HIT and MISS. We drive it via subprocess so we exercise
the real stdout stream and exit code.
"""

class SymlinkedCacheRootRejectedAtImportTests(unittest.TestCase):
"""module import raises if CACHE_ROOT is a symlink.
A symlinked CACHE_ROOT would defeat the rmtree safety gate both
sides of `target.resolve().is_relative_to(root.resolve())` would
collapse to the same symlink target, so the gate would approve
deletion of arbitrary paths the attacker aimed the symlink at.
The defence is a fail-fast guard at cache_check import time.
"""
